Nuclear Trade Atlas

Acronym: NTA

Description

The Nuclear Trade Atlas is developed to promote understanding of global trade flows of nuclear goods. Trade flows are classified under a basket of Harmonized System (HS) codes associated with nuclear commodities. While these HS codes are understood to also encompass non-nuclear items, they nevertheless provide a good macroscopic view of potentially nuclear trade flows. The Atlas is published as a book and as an online tool presenting country-based and commodity-based views of global nuclear trade. The slice of world trade data underlying the Nuclear Trade Atlas is made available here. The raw data was originally reported to and made publicly available by the United Nations Statistical Division (UN Comtrade data), then processed to mirror and reconcile trade asymmetries by the Centre d'Etudes Prospectives et d'Informations Internationales (BACI data). For details about the BACI data processing method, see: Gaulier, G.; Zignago, S. (2010) BACI: International Trade Database at the Product-Level. The 1994-2007 Version. CEPII Working Paper, N°2010-23.
